1. Чтобы не получить бан прочти правила магентоман! Читать обязательно!

◄ Magento 2 ► - совершенно новая E-сommerce система

Тема в разделе "Magento 2", создана пользователем Violent, 4 окт 2015.

Модераторы: Violent
  1. Sylon

    Sylon

    Регистр.:
    1 мар 2015
    Сообщения:
    324
    Симпатии:
    127
    Однозначно нужно делать на Magento 2 и забывать про первую. Со второй немного поработаете и поймёте насколько она лучше. Да честно говоря там сравнивать смысла нет, другой более продвинутый подход. Год назад ещё можно было думать, когда багов было полно, причём зачастую пропущена запятая или строчка в коде. За рубежом уже встала на рельсы эта платформа, а у нас всё думают начинать или подождать ещё лет 5. Делаю проекты на ней, могу сказать, что стабильна, работать с ней намного приятнее и удобнее. Конечно же есть нюансы, но благо сообщество за бугром огромное и не спит, устраняет баги раньше разработчиков.
     
  2. alex_me

    alex_me

    Регистр.:
    25 янв 2017
    Сообщения:
    168
    Симпатии:
    113
    Сугубо ИМХО, м2 CE из коробки лишь "модель для сборки"
    Программисту, который любит делать все по себя - самое то.
    Без программиста м2 лишь красивая демка.

    Migration Tool я сам не пользовался, но работать он должен
    В м2 все начинает работать после изучения кода модуля и экстенда классов под себя )
    Для импорта из Водрпресса, например, очень помогло вот это:

    Модуль импорта
    https://github.com/firegento/FireGento_FastSimpleImport2

    Консольный интерфейс к нему
    https://github.com/firegento/FireGento_FastSimpleImport2_Demo

    С помощью него перенес магазин на водрепессе целиком, сохранив структуру каталога, отзывы, апселл и кросселл и т.д.
    Но это лишь удобная заготовка, которую нужно переписать под свой импорт.

    чтобы понять, имеет ли смысл переходить на м2, нужно
    осилить Magento 2 Developer’s Guide - Branko Ajzele - https://www.nulled.in/threads/269210/page-2#post-2561311
    и это http://alanstorm.com/category/magento-2/
    , написать пару своих модулей
    Других источников для изучения m2 я не нашел (кроме невразумительной оф. документации и самого исходного кода)

    За идею - 5. Очень гибкая платформа с безграничными возможностями. За knoсkoutjs отдельное спасибо )
    Но базовые маджентовские модули приходится дописывать.
    Фронтенд на less вообще желательно сразу отключить и переписать под себя на Foundation или Bootstrap
    А родную верстку оставить только в бекенде.

    Тем, кто привык установить модуль и радоваться жизни, с m2 будет сложно.
     
    Sylon нравится это.
  3. Sylon

    Sylon

    Регистр.:
    1 мар 2015
    Сообщения:
    324
    Симпатии:
    127
    Насчёт отключения less думаю кому как, субъективный момент.
     
    alex_me нравится это.
  4. alex_me

    alex_me

    Регистр.:
    25 янв 2017
    Сообщения:
    168
    Симпатии:
    113
    Во-первых less разложен по папкам модулей. Это крайне неудобно. Модулей могут быть десятки.
    Файлы less или sass удобно организовывать в соответствии с логической структурой лейаута - шапка, колонки, виджеты и т.п.
    Т.е. структура папок и и файлов scss формируется под совокупность xml-лейаутов по мере разработки фронтенда.

    Лучше их вообще вынести в отдельную папку /scss (отдельно от корневой папки magento)
    и компилировать "на лету" в один файл сразу в /pub/static/.. и копию в папку c темой

    Во-вторых, их дефолтный scss-фреймворк для фронтенда рядом не стоит по удобству и возможностям с Foundation и Bootstrap.
    Он видимо написан как демка.

    p.s. Писать фронтенд на их родном less имеет смысл только если дефолтная luma полностью устраивает, и ее нужно лишь немного подпправить
    Или если пишете модуль, который хотите потом продавать на макетплейсе
     
    Последнее редактирование: 20 мар 2017
    Sylon нравится это.
  5. Kingr

    Kingr Постоялец

    Регистр.:
    5 май 2013
    Сообщения:
    86
    Симпатии:
    58
    Нашел интересные руководства по мадженто2, особенно по настройке системы с целью ускорить работу Мадженты, может кому пригодится)
     
  6. Khan Lala

    Khan Lala Писатель

    Заблокирован
    Регистр.:
    5 янв 2017
    Сообщения:
    3
    Симпатии:
    0
    Управлять версией 2 очень сложно, я думаю, что справиться с версией 1 для обычного человека было очень легко
     
  7. vitalik_ist

    vitalik_ist Писатель

    Регистр.:
    5 май 2016
    Сообщения:
    6
    Симпатии:
    0
    1. Сколько не смотрел проекты в продакшен режиме, все равно все M1 быстрее чем M2, хоть и заявлен прирост.
    2. Да сложно, но очень мощно.
    3. Зачем ebay'ю спонсоры? С развитием все ок, можно использовать memcached, redis, по сути можно написать и прослойку для других nosql. pgsql думаю можно заюзать в Zend вроде есть адаптер.